Katrina Fuller, CBE, CLE, CLD has been the owner and manager of Natural Nesters in Hobbs, New Mexico since 2009. She is a Certified Childbirth Educator, Lactation Educator, Labor Doula, and Breastfeeding Peer Counselor. She provides pregnancy, childbirth, postpartum, breastfeeding education, support,and integral therapy services.

She is a member of Childbirth and Postpartum Professional Association (CAPPA) and New Mexico Breastfeeding Task Force (NMBTF).

Katrina received an A.A. and A.S. in General Education at New Mexico Junior College, a B.S. in Elementary Education and M.S. Ed. in Curriculum and Instruction at University of the Southwest. She received her CBE, CLE, and CLD training at CAPPA. She is currently obtaining her Ed.D in Teacher Leadership at Walden University.

She strives to utilize her background in education to develop individualized classes and counseling for families to promote successful pregnancy, childbirth, postpartum, and breastfeeding.

In addition, she seeks to extend her services to other professionals through training that focuses on current evidence-based research.

Katrina is happily married with three children, who were born naturally in home waterbirths facilitated by a midwifeand are being breastfed until they self-wean.

Her first child breastfed for three years; her second child is still breastfeeding at the age of three; and her third child is also breastfeeding at the age of one.

Having experience as a single teenage mother, married stay-at-home wife, and work-at-home tandem nurser, she is living proof that most moms can achieve a positive pregnancy, childbirth, postpartum, and breastfeeding experience in almost any circumstance.
